Frequently asked questions about pallet racking.

  1. How high can pallet racking go?

According to Next Level Storage Solutions, there is no limitation. However, the height is dependent on the height of the building, the reach of the lift equipment, the size and shape of the product being stored, and the Building & Fire Codes.

In Asia, a typical warehouse will have 6 level to 7 level pallet rack. Assuming 1.5m per level, this translates to approximately 9m to 10.5m.

  1. How much is the cost?

Below are some information extracted from the article by MMH.

Single Deep Rack US$ 50 – US$ 75 per pallet location
Double Deep Rack US$ 65 – US$ 90 per pallet location
High Density Rack Drive In Rack (2 loads deep) US$ 80 – US$ 105 per pallet location
Drive In Rack (3 loads deep) US$ 75 – US$ 105 per pallet location
Drive In Rack (4 or more loads deep) US$ 75 – US$ 100 per pallet location
Drive Through Rack (2 loads deep) US$ 80 – US$ 120 per pallet location
Drive Through Rack (3 loads deep) US$ 80 – US$ 115 per pallet location
Drive Through Rack (4 or more loads deep) US$ 80 – US$ 110 per pallet location
Dynamic Storage Gravity Flow Rack (2 loads deep) US$ 135 – US$ 260 per pallet location
Gravity Flow Rack (3 or more loads deep) US$ 250 – US$ 400 per pallet location
Push Back Rack (double deep system) US$ 110 – US$ 140 per pallet location
Push Back Rack (3 deep system) US$ 130 – US$ 170 per pallet location
Push Back Rack (4 deep system) US$ 155 – US$ 200 per pallet location
Push Back Rack (5 deep system) US$ 175 – US$ 220 per pallet location
  1. How much racking do I need?

From DAK Equipment & Engineering, the following reasons have to be considered to reply this question. The size of the warehouse, the area dedicated to the racking, the weight limit of the pallet rack, the weight of the inventory, the number of levels for the pallet rack and the kind of racking to be used.

On top of the factors mentioned, you need to determine the inventory turn, the days of stock for the SKU, the seasonality spike and a ton of other considerations.

There is no clear-cut answer. Analysis has to be done to determine the correct figure.

  1. How much weight can it hold?

Storage Concepts mentioned that the each pair of horizontal beams can hold a maximum load of 4 tonnes of inventory. A common finding is 2 1-tonne pallets to be sitting side by side. As for the frame (includes upright), the standard duty type can carry 9 tonnes of load, the medium duty of 15 tonnes and heavy duty of 20 tonnes approximately.

  1. How to perform inspection?

From Cisco-Eagle, the following factors need to be considered.

  • Are the racks plumb and level?
  • Are any metal component corroded?
  • Is the rack overloaded?
  • Are the uprights bent or damaged?
  • Check for horizontal beam damages.
  • Check for horizontal beam deflection.
  • Are the beams attached to the uprights correctly?
  • Are the safety pins or beam attachment pins missing or damaged?

  1. Should pallet racking be bolted down?

Based on Oshatraining.com, there is no clear indication in the regulations that the rack need to be bolted down. However, they must be secured. This is for the safety of the operators.

  1. What is adjustable pallet racking?

Stamina Storage Systems shares with us that adjustable pallet racking is essentially typical pallet racking. One main advantage is that the horizontal beam can be adjusted according to your requirement.

  1. What is selective pallet racking?

From SSI Schaefer, selective pallet racking is the same as the adjustable pallet racking.

  1. What is a teardrop pallet rack?

1 Stop Rack Services mentions that it is the most common style of roll formed storage systems. It is easily recognizable by the teardrop punch in the upright. These teardrop racks can integrate easily to existing pallet rack systems.
